Product Overview

Belongs to: Power Management ICs
Category: Integrated Circuits
Use: Power supply management
Characteristics: High efficiency, low standby power, integrated protection features
Package: TO-220, TO-263, eSIP-7C
Essence: Efficient power management
Packaging/Quantity: Tube/50 units, Tape & Reel/800 units

Specifications

  • Input Voltage Range: 85 VAC to 265 VAC
  • Output Power: Up to 25 W
  • Switching Frequency: 132 kHz to 150 kHz
  • Operating Temperature Range: -40°C to 125°C
  • Standby Power Consumption: <30 mW at 230 VAC input

Functional Features

  • Integrated 700 V MOSFET
  • Auto-restart for short-circuit and open-loop protection
  • Frequency jittering for reduced EMI
  • Accurate over-temperature protection
  • EcoSmart™ technology for low standby power consumption

Advantages and Disadvantages

Advantages: - High efficiency - Wide input voltage range - Integrated protection features - Low standby power consumption

Disadvantages: - External components required for operation - Limited output power compared to some alternatives

Working Principles

The TOP261EN is a primary-side regulated (PSR) flyback controller designed for isolated power supplies. It utilizes a proprietary EcoSmart™ technology to provide high efficiency across various load conditions while minimizing standby power consumption. The device integrates a 700 V MOSFET, reducing the need for external components and simplifying the design of compact and efficient power supplies.
